New folks: RateLattice is our hotel rate-parity checker, and its scraping credentials live in the Corvane vault, which is currently locked after three failed unseal attempts by the overnight job. Until the vault is reopened, parity scans against the Bellmoor and Tidehaven test properties will fail silently, so please pause the comparison pipeline rather than let stale diffs accumulate. To unseal, an on-call engineer must enter the recovery passphrase, which is recorded below.

unlock words, fawig-bagef: olidor-holir-istox-holath-tamys-quenion-giliel

FINANCE REVIEW SUMMARY — PILOT CHURN

Churn in the Larkspur pilot exceeded forecast, concentrated among small accounts onboarded in the first wave. Revenue impact is modest; acquisition spend on the cohort is written off. Retention fixes ship next cycle. Margin on remaining pilot accounts holds above plan. The board should read the confidential note below before the pilot go/no-go decision.

board note of kawig-tahog: Ulairax Works is in early talks to buy Noriusix Works for about $31.4 million. The Pelmir launch date is April 2, and nothing goes to the press before then.

## Further reading

Reviewers evaluating changes to the ParcelPing webhook handler should first understand the retry semantics: deliveries are at-least-once, and consumers must deduplicate on event sequence number. Pay close attention to the signature verification path, as it has caused regressions twice. The full delivery contract, including payload versioning rules, is maintained on the internal design page below.

operations page: https://confluence.lumicsys.internal/projects/display/projects/display

## CSV Import Wizard: chunked parsing and validation preview

This PR reworks the import wizard in Ledgerline so large CSV uploads are parsed in chunks rather than loaded whole. The validation preview now samples rows deterministically, and delimiter detection falls back gracefully on mixed-quote files. Marta from the data team confirmed the sampling matches her expectations on the Brillo export set. For the sync: the behavior is governed by the constants below.

tuning constants:
BUDGETS = {
    "gilok": 870,
    "briael": 629,
    "silok": 264,
    "ruswyn": 693,
    "ralax": 162,
    "ralath": 605,
    "nordor": 675,
}